–6x(8 + 6x) – 8(1 – 5x)
leva [86]

Answer:

-36x² - 8x - 8

Step-by-step explanation:

Distribute 6x and -8 through the parenthesis:

-48x + -36x² - 8 + 40x

Collect the like terms:

-8x - 36x² - 8

Use the commutative property to reorder the terms:

-36x² - 8x - 8

Select the GCF of these numbers.<br><br> 48 and 60
LekaFEV [45]

Using Euclid's algorithm, the first number you check is their difference:

60 - 48 = 12

Since 12 divides both numbers evenly, that is your GCF.

_____

If the difference does not divide both numbers evenly, you can repeat the procedure with the difference and the remainder from dividing the smallest of the other numbers by the difference. For example, ...

GCF(60, 44) = GCF(44 mod 16, 16) = GCF(12, 16) = 4

a picture frame originally priced at $13.00 is on sale for $7.50. what is the percent of decrease, rounded to the nearest whole
faltersainse [42]
Percent decrease : (original number - new number) / original number)...x 100

(13.00 - 7.50) / 13.00 = 5.5/13 = 0.42....x 100 = 42% decrease
